Fans of "Mayor of Kingstown" won’t have to wait much longer to see what comes next for the McLusky family. Paramount Plus has officially revealed that the gritty crime drama is returning for its fourth season this fall.

"Mayor of Kingstown" season 4 will debut on Sunday, October 26. The series, led by Jeremy Renner as power broker Mike McLusky, continues to explore the uneasy balance between law enforcement, criminals and everyone in between living in the prison town of Kingstown, Michigan.

Alongside the release date, Paramount Plus dropped a brand-new teaser trailer teasing where things are headed after last season’s explosive finale. Get all the details about what to expect with the new set of episodes and check out the new trailer below.

What to expect in 'Mayor of Kingstown' season 4

When it comes to season 4, it looks like we'll pick up directly after Mike's clandestine meeting with Russian mobster Milo Sunter (Aidan Gillen) in season 3's finale, which didn't solve all of the McLusky's problems, unfortunately. From there, the series will explore what looks to be another series full of twists and turns as well as new glimpses of Mike and his new acquaintances, including Edie Falco's Nina Hobbes.

“Mike’s control over Kingstown is threatened as new players compete to fill the power vacuum left in the Russians’ wake, compelling him to confront the resulting gang war and stop them from swallowing the town,” according to the official season 4 description. “Meanwhile, with those he loves in more danger than ever before, Mike must contend with a headstrong new warden to protect his own while grappling with demons from his past.”

It's clear that all the deadly deeds Mike has committed are catching up to him. Though one gang is out of the picture, another has risen, like cutting the head off a hydra. How they'll all interact with each other has yet to be seen, but in addition to the police warden Hobbes, Mike will be facing new characters Frank Moses (Lennie James) and Cindy Stephens (Laura Benanti), though little is known about their respective roles in season 4 just yet.

According to Paramount, we'll see familiar faces returning as well: Hugh Dillon as detective Lt. Ian Ferguson, Taylor Handley as Lt. Kyle McLusky, Mike's younger brother and Ian's partner, Tobi Bamtefa as drug kingpin Deverin "Bunny" Washington, Derek Webster as detective Steview, Hamish Allan-Headley as police sergeant Robert Sawyer, and Nishi Munshi as Kyle's wife Tracy.

There was a litany of explosive betrayals, deaths and changes with season 3 of "Mayor of Kingstown," but that looks like just the beginning. Season 4 is already sounding like a wild ride, so if you're ready to strap in, be seated for its October premiere.
